Transaction 68eef56632826481461617d308d17119777a69d630453c00fd4a19b17e2b84a9
1 Input
1 Output
-
68eef56632826481461617d308d17119777a69d630453c00fd4a19b17e2b84a9:0
- value
- 11088322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8e5053422d906e4d175650ac875f61ac50a10a68 OP_EQUAL
- address
- 3EfW6suBF8aiGMxyv3HiCK4PnXk23Bs4ht